The 2023 Core77 Design Awards Robotics Honorees

The 2023 Core77 Design Awards Robotics category honors hardware or software products at any scale that incorporate mechanized robots to perform physical tasks or solve problems.

This year’s Core77 Design Awards Robotics team was led by Stuart Harvey Lee, Founder of Prime Studio. Joining Lee on the panel was Dan Formosa, Ph.D, Founder of ThinkActHuman, Pepin Gelardi, Co-Founder of Tomorrow Lab, Helen Maria Nugent, Dean of Design at California College of the Arts (CCA), and Joshua Taylor, CEO of Product EVO.
